Read moreFemale Genital Mutilation (FGM) remains a deeply complex and sensitive issue affecting millions worldwide, particularly Type 3 Infibulation, which involves the most severe form of cutting and closure of the vaginal opening. Living Cut aims to create a safe space for those affected to share their personal stories and challenges. Living with FGM impacts many aspects of life—from intimate relationships and sexual health to childbirth and emotional well-being. Women who have undergone FGM often face physical complications such as pain, infections, and difficulties during childbirth. Psychologically, the trauma may lead to feelings of shame or isolation. A community and podcast like Living Cut is crucial for fostering understanding and healing. Through honest discussions, survivors can find solidarity, learn coping strategies, and explore personal growth pathways. The podcast’s focus on relationships and sex acknowledges the intimate challenges faced and encourages open dialogue about consent, trust, and pleasure. Moreover, childbirth post-FGM requires specialized medical care and support to minimize risks. Sharing experiences can empower listeners to seek appropriate healthcare and advocate for their needs. Ultimately, Living Cut contributes to breaking the silence around FGM and promotes awareness, education, and empowerment. It helps survivors reclaim their narratives and demonstrates resilience, encouraging societal change and better support systems.
